# J470: VULCANIBACILLUS MEDIUM ## Main sol. J470 30 g Sea Salt (Sigma) 1 g NaNO3 2 ml **Wolfe's mineral elixir** 0.05 mg VOSO4 x n H2O 1 g Sodium pyruvate 0.5 mg Resazurin 0.1 g FeSO4 x 7 H2O 1 g NaHCO3 0.5 g Yeast extract 20 ml **Trace vitamins** 1000 ml Distilled water 1. Dissolve ingredients except FeSO4 x 7H2O, NaHCO3, yeast extract and vitamins, and adjust pH to 7.0. Bring to a boil for 3 min, then cool to room temperature under a N2 gas stream. Dispense the medium under the same gas atmosphere into culture vessels, seal with butyl rubber stoppers and autoclave. Add sterile anaerobic stock solutions of FeSO4 x 7H2O (1%, in 0.1 N H2SO4), NaHCO3 (8%, under a N2 x CO2 gas mixture), yeast extract (10%) and vitamins (filter-sterilized) to the medium. Adjust final pH of the medium to 7.0 - 7.2. Add 10 - 20 mg sodium dithionite per liter [e.g., from 5% (w/v) solution, freshly prepared under N2 and filter-sterilized], if the medium is not completely reduced after inoculation. ## Wolfe's mineral elixir 30 g MgSO4 x 7 H2O 5 g MnSO4 x n H2O 10 g NaCl 1 g FeSO4 x 7 H2O 1.8 g CoCl2 x 6 H2O 1 g CaCl2 x 2 H2O 1.8 g ZnSO4 x 7 H2O 0.1 g CuSO4 x 5 H2O 0.18 g AlK(SO4)2 x 12 H2O 0.1 g H3BO3 0.1 g Na2MoO4 x 2 H2O 2.8 g (NH4)2Ni(SO4)2 x 6 H2O 0.1 g Na2WO4 x 2 H2O 0.1 g Na2SeO4 1000 ml Distilled water 1. First adjust pH to 1.0 with diluted H2SO4, then dissolve the salts. ## Trace vitamins 2 mg Biotin 2 mg Folic acid 10 mg Pyridoxine hydrochloride 5 mg Thiamine HCl 5 mg Riboflavin 5 mg Nicotinic acid 5 mg Calcium pantothenate 0.1 mg Vitamin B12 5 mg p-Aminobenzoic acid 5 mg Lipoic acid 1000 ml Distilled water
